Transaction ca160a7bc6701143ffa20b94314f363d58feca677afff812f41af73ef0afab31
1 Input
2 Outputs
- ca160a7bc6701143ffa20b94314f363d58feca677afff812f41af73ef0afab31:0
- ca160a7bc6701143ffa20b94314f363d58feca677afff812f41af73ef0afab31:1
value 151860000
address 1CcW39jjmxzxeZ5geexHps3Ca8WFaDk4k3
value 6051130
address 1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8